The real problem with HOF mode is that you don't have decent armor class. The gobbies have a very high to-hit and generally miss only one a 1. This will be true of everything else in the game; the monsters only get nastier after you leave Targos.

So you need fighters with really high cons who have good hitpoints. Even then, you'll be healing up a lot during and after every fight.

Fighting with an offhand weapon at this level doesn't mean much. The max number of attacks you can have is 5. If you remove the offhand weapon, you should see your to-hit with the main hand go up.

As for the penalties, see the manual for an explanation of two-hand fighting.

I am using two fighters and on ranger/fighter.

The first fighter is defensive: Dwarf fighter, maxed out in Cons, good strength and 13 Int. He has expertise and all the defensive feats, toughness and the best armor with rings of protection and other strength enhancing and defensive items (like the immunity to fear necklace).

The second fighter is offensive: Halforc, maxed out strength, decent Dex and Con, with Cleave, power blow, all of the offensive and as many defensives as he could get, especially to boost Will (same as above).

The ranger/Fighter is: Maxed on Dex and specialized as a shooter.

I try to use them as follows: use the dwarf on full defense as bait and while things are focussing on him, the halforc tears into them with a greataxe. The shooter goes after spell casters (as do the rear line people) and defends the rear echelon in a pinch with sword and shield. This works well, but breaks down sometimes in the big battles, when the bad guys flow around the frontline fighters due to numbers.
